Section 2: Essential Steps for Leather Watch Strap Care

Regular Cleaning:

Start by gently wiping the strap with a soft, dry cloth to remove dust and dirt particles.

For deeper cleaning, use a slightly dampened soft cloth or sponge. Avoid soaking the strap in water, as excessive moisture can damage the leather.

Be cautious when using cleaning agents. Opt for mild, leather-specific cleaning solutions to avoid harsh chemicals that could harm the leather's finish.

Managing Moisture:

Prevent direct water contact whenever possible. Water exposure can lead to swelling, warping, and loss of shape in the leather.

Use specialized leather conditioners to maintain the leather's softness and suppleness. Apply these conditioners sparingly to avoid over-conditioning, which can cause the leather to become overly saturated.

Shielding from Sunlight:

Store your watches away from direct sunlight to prevent UV rays from causing fading and drying of the leather.

Consider using leather products with built-in UV protection or applying UV-blocking sprays to shield your strap from sun-induced damage.

Preserving Color and Finish:

Avoid contact with harsh chemicals, including perfumes and household cleaning agents, which can strip the leather of its natural oils and luster.

Choose leather care products designed specifically for watches and follow manufacturer instructions for best results.

Regularly applying leather protectants or creams can help maintain the color and finish of your strap, keeping it looking vibrant and luxurious.

Section 3: Long-Term Care Recommendations

Proper Storage:

Invest in watch stands, holders, or boxes to store your watches and straps safely. Avoid folding or twisting the straps to prevent creasing and deformation.

Store your watches in a cool, dry place with consistent humidity levels to prevent leather from drying out or becoming too moist.

Routine Inspection:

Regularly examine your watch strap for signs of wear, such as scratches, cracks, or loose stitching. Addressing minor issues promptly can prevent them from worsening.

Consider rotating between multiple watch straps to distribute wear evenly and prolong their individual lifespans.

Seeking Professional Care:

If your leather watch strap sustains severe damage or stubborn stains that you cannot address at home, consult a professional leather repair expert. They have the expertise to restore your strap to its original condition.
